RF manual tuning guide
Required manual tunings after component changes
Important: After RF component changes, always use autotuning. Manual tunings are only required
in rare cases.
If, however, manual tuning is used, only relevant tunings should be performed. Refer to the following table:
Changed component Perform following tunings
Tx RF ASIC RF Channel Filter Calibration, Tx IQ Tuning, Tx Power
Level Tuning, Temperature Sensor Calibration
RX RF ASIC RF Channel Filter Calibration, Rx Calibration, Rx Band
Filter Response Compensation, Rx AM Suppression
Any component in the GSM TX RF chain before the
PA
Tx IQ Tuning, Tx Power Level Tuning
Any component in the GSM TX RF chain after the PA
or PA
Tx Power Level Tuning
Any component in the GSM RX chain Rx Calibration, RX Band Filter Response
Compensation, RX AM Suppression
VCTCXO Rx Calibration
System mode independent manual tunings
RF channel filter calibration
Context
Rx channel filter calibration tunes the internal low pass filters of Rx and Tx ASICs, which limit the bandwidth
of BB IQ signals.
Table 11 RF channel filter calibration tuning limits
Min Typ Max
Tx filter 0 5 31
Rx filter 0 11 31
